We tell first time owners to start with India Blue as they are the most common and least expensive. If you are wanting a bird that will interact with you then you need to find a breeder that works with their birds to make them that way from hatch. Occasionally an older bird will befriend you but that is rare. There are risks involved with taming a peacock as they can, but not always, become territorial during the breeding season and try to chase you out of their domain. Hens will remain friendly but they will become aggressive to all other birds, mostly other hens.
